Many of the 2007-2010 LS460s and LS600s have a trim defect on the doors that causes the cabin isolation from outside noises to be significantly reduced. Some owners describe this as "Wind Noise." There is an inexpensive and easy - about $5 in materials and 10 minutes labor - DIY fix for this problem that has provided relief for many. Lexus dealers are unable to help with this.
